1#!/bin/sh
2set -e
3
4# This is a script to be run as part of make.sh. The only time you'd
5# probably want to run it by itself is if you're cross-compiling the
6# system or doing some kind of troubleshooting.
7
8# This software is part of the SBCL system. See the README file for
9# more information.
10#
11# This software is derived from the CMU CL system, which was
12# written at Carnegie Mellon University and released into the
13# public domain. The software is in the public domain and is
14# provided with absolutely no warranty. See the COPYING and CREDITS
15# files for more information.
16
17echo //entering make-target-contrib.sh
18
19LANG=C
20LC_ALL=C
21
22# Just doing CC=${CC:-cc} may be enough, but it needs to be checked
23# that cc is available on all platforms.
24if [ -z $CC ]; then
25    if [ -x "`command -v cc`" ]; then
26        CC=cc
27    else
28        CC=gcc
29    fi
30fi
31
32unset EXTRA_CFLAGS # avoid any potential interference
33export CC LANG LC_ALL
34
35# Load our build configuration
36. output/build-config
37
38. ./sbcl-pwd.sh
39sbcl_pwd
40
41SBCL_HOME="$SBCL_PWD/obj/sbcl-home"
42export SBCL_HOME SBCL_PWD
43if [ "$OSTYPE" = "cygwin" ] ; then
44    SBCL_PWD=`echo $SBCL_PWD | sed s/\ /\\\\\\\\\ /g`
45fi
46
47SBCL="$SBCL_PWD/src/runtime/sbcl --noinform --core $SBCL_PWD/output/sbcl_core \
48--lose-on-corruption --disable-debugger --no-sysinit --no-userinit"
49SBCL_BUILDING_CONTRIB=1
50export SBCL SBCL_BUILDING_CONTRIB
51
52# deleting things here lets us not worry about interaction with stale
53# fasls.  This is not good, but is better than :FORCE on each asdf
54# operation, because that causes multiple builds of base systems such
55# as SB-RT and SB-GROVEL, but FIXME: there's probably a better
56# solution.  -- CSR, 2003-05-30
57if [ -z "$DONT_CLEAN_SBCL_CONTRIB" ] ; then
58  find contrib/ obj/asdf-cache/ obj/sbcl-home/contrib/ \
59    \( -name '*.fasl' -o \
60       -name '*.FASL' -o \
61       -name 'foo.c' -o \
62       -name 'FOO.C' -o \
63       -name 'a.out' -o \
64       -name 'A.OUT' -o \
65       -name 'alien.so' -o \
66       -name 'ALIEN.SO' -o \
67       -name '*.o' -o \
68       -name '*.O' \) \
69    -print | xargs rm -f
70fi
71
72find output -name 'building-contrib.*' -print | xargs rm -f
73
74# Ignore all source registries.
75if [ -z "$*" ]; then
76    contribs_to_build="`cd contrib ; echo *`"
77else
78    contribs_to_build="$*"
79fi
80
81for i in $contribs_to_build; do
82    test -d contrib/$i && test -f contrib/$i/Makefile || continue;
83    test -f contrib/$i/test-passed && rm contrib/$i/test-passed # remove old convention
84    test -f obj/asdf-cache/$i/test-passed.test-report && rm obj/asdf-cache/$i/test-passed.test-report
85    mkdir -p obj/asdf-cache/$i/
86    # hack to get exit codes right.
87    if $GNUMAKE -C contrib/$i test < /dev/null 2>&1 && touch obj/asdf-cache/$i/test-passed.test-report ; then
88	:
89    else
90	exit $?
91    fi | tee output/building-contrib.`basename $i`
92done
93
94# Otherwise report expected failures:
95HEADER_HAS_BEEN_PRINTED=false
96for dir in `cd obj/asdf-cache/ ; echo *`; do
97  f="obj/asdf-cache/$dir/test-passed.test-report"
98  if test -f "$f" && grep -i fail "$f" >/dev/null; then
99      if ! $HEADER_HAS_BEEN_PRINTED; then
100          cat <<EOF
101
102Note: Test suite failures which are expected for this combination of
103platform and features have been ignored:
104EOF
105          HEADER_HAS_BEEN_PRINTED=true
106      fi
107      echo "  contrib/$dir"
108      (unset IFS; while read line; do echo "    $line"; done <"$f")
109  fi
110done
111
112# Sometimes people used to see the "No tests failed." output from the last
113# DEFTEST in contrib self-tests and think that's all that is. So...
114HEADER_HAS_BEEN_PRINTED=false
115for dir in `cd contrib ; echo *`
116do
117  if [ -d "contrib/$dir" -a -f "contrib/$dir/Makefile" -a ! -f "obj/asdf-cache/$dir/test-passed.test-report" ]; then
118      if $HEADER_HAS_BEEN_PRINTED; then
119          echo > /dev/null
120      else
121          cat <<EOF
122
123WARNING! Some of the contrib modules did not build successfully or pass
124their self-tests. Failed contribs:"
125EOF
126          HEADER_HAS_BEEN_PRINTED=true
127      fi
128      echo "  $dir"
129  fi
130done
131
132if [ $HEADER_HAS_BEEN_PRINTED = true ]; then
133  exit 1
134fi
